Dr. Daraspreet Kainth, MD is a neurosurgeon in Fort Smith, AR and has over 10 years of experience in the medical field. He graduated from Johns Hopkins School of Medicine in 2011. He is affiliated with Mercy Hospital Fort Smith. He is accepting new patients and telehealth appointments.
